Re: OpenMeetings Virtual Machines Cluster

Posted by Maxim Solodovnik <so...@gmail.com>.
On Sat, 3 Oct 2020 at 12:05, Mukul Shukla <mu...@gmail.com> wrote:

> Is OM in it's current form, along with the clustering, be used:
> - too conduct 10 classes simultaneously
> - with one speaker's  Audio/Video
> - 100 Audio listeners only
> - how many cluster nodes will be required ?
>

I believe this should be possible
You will need 10 nodes
this 10 nodes should be powerful enough to handle all multimedia streams
and each should have good ethernet channel
